Unravel a dark family secret in Wilkie Collins's gripping novel, "The Dead Secret." Set against the atmospheric backdrop of Cornwall, this classic of gothic fiction weaves a tale of suspense and hidden truths. As secrets long buried begin to surface, the psychological tension mounts, drawing the reader into a web of mystery and intrigue. Collins masterfully crafts a world where appearances deceive, and the past casts a long shadow. Explore the secrets held within a Cornish estate as the story unfolds. "The Dead Secret" is a timeless exploration of guilt, deception, and the enduring power of the past.
